IMAGE PROCESSING APPARATUS, IMAGE PROCESSING METHOD, AND COMPUTER-READABLE STORAGE MEDIUM

1. An image processing apparatus, comprising:
- circuitry configured to;
acquire an input image of a real world;
acquire a measurement result associated with a position and a posture of a portable device;
acquire a three-dimensional model, wherein the three-dimensional model indicates a shape and a location of at least one object of interest of a plurality of objects within the real world by a plurality of feature points;
generate at least one three-dimensional virtual object as a counterpart the at least one object of interest of the plurality of objects within the real world, wherein a shape and a location of the at least one three-dimensional virtual object is based on the shape and the location of each object of interest in the three-dimensional model; and
cause a display to display the at least one three-dimensional virtual object onto the at least one object of interest so as to emphasize the at least one object of interest.

Abstract
A method is provided for displaying physical objects. The method comprises capturing an input image of physical objects, and matching a three-dimensional model to the physical objects. The method further comprises producing a modified partial image by at least one of modifying a portion of the matched three-dimensional model, or modifying a partial image extracted from the input image using the matched three-dimensional model. The method also comprises displaying an output image including the modified partial image superimposed over the input image.
